Commercial Description:
Sweet tasting malty brew, medium hop bitterness. Dirty Helen, legendary tavern owner, supposedly could outswear anybody in town. An American original, just like our tavern style brown ale.

Found this one bottled at a liquor store in St. John, Indiana, as part of a mixed 12 pack of various beers from the state. Hazy, medium brown pour with a thick, tan head, a nice malty nose, chocolatey and a bit of baked bread enhance this nice, malty ale. An impressive brew in a so-so style.

Hazy brown pour with one finger of tan head. Rich malty aroma with a hint of hops. Malty roasted grain flavors with hints of chocolate and coffee – just hints - dominate the start, with a decent, although one dimensional, hops bite coming through in the finish. A thoroughly respectable ale.

12 oz bottle. Pours a rusty brown color with an average beige head. Smells of sweet malt, tea, and brown sugar. Tastes of bread crust, grains, sugar, and tea. Aftertaste is slightly sweet, and dry. Very little hop presence. Not too bad.
